在阿里云上,没有“CentOS”官方镜像可选(自 CentOS 8 停止维护、CentOS Stream 成为上游开发分支后,阿里云已下架传统 CentOS 镜像)。目前阿里云推荐并主推的是 Alibaba Cloud Linux(阿里云操作系统),它是一个开源、免费、由阿里云深度定制和长期维护的 Linux 发行版,完全兼容 CentOS/RHEL 生态,且针对云环境做了大量优化。
✅ 正确选择建议如下:
| 场景 | 推荐系统 | 理由 |
|---|---|---|
| ✅ 绝大多数用户(新购/迁移/生产环境) | Alibaba Cloud Linux 3(推荐) 或 Alibaba Cloud Linux 2(LTS,仍受支持至2029年) | • 完全兼容 CentOS 7/8 & RHEL 7/8 • 阿里云官方深度优化(内核热补丁、eBPF增强、I/O/网络性能提升) • 免费使用 + 长期安全更新(ALinux 3 支持至 2032 年) • 原生支持阿里云产品(如云盘多队列、弹性网卡、安全加固模块) • 已通过等保、信创适配(鲲鹏、海光、飞腾等) |
| ⚠️ 仅需短期测试或兼容性验证 | Rocky Linux 8/9 或 AlmaLinux 8/9(阿里云也提供镜像) | • 社区驱动的 RHEL 兼容发行版,替代 CentOS 的主流选择 • 但非阿里云原生优化,缺少云内核特性(如 Aliyun-optimized kernel、自动热补丁、云盘 I/O 调优) • 更新节奏和云上稳定性保障弱于 Alibaba Cloud Linux |
| ❌ 不推荐 | CentOS 7(已 EOL)、CentOS 8(2021年12月停更)、CentOS Stream(非稳定发行版,是RHEL开发流) | • CentOS 7 自 2024年6月30日起正式停止维护(EOL),无安全更新,存在严重风险 • CentOS 8 已于 2021年12月终止支持 • CentOS Stream ≠ CentOS,它是滚动开发版,不适用于生产环境 |
📌 补充关键事实:
- Alibaba Cloud Linux 2:基于 RHEL 7,LTS 支持至 2029年6月(含安全更新与内核热补丁)
- Alibaba Cloud Linux 3:基于 RHEL 9,2022年发布,支持 ARM64(含倚天处理器)、CXL、eBPF 增强、实时内核选项等,支持周期至 2032年
- 所有 Alibaba Cloud Linux 镜像完全免费,无需额外授权费用
yum/dnf、RPM 包、systemd、SELinux 等行为与 RHEL/CentOS 100% 兼容,现有脚本/应用几乎无需修改
✅ 操作建议:
- 新建 ECS 实例时,在镜像市场 → 选择「公共镜像」→ 找到 「Alibaba Cloud Linux 3」(首选)或 「Alibaba Cloud Linux 2」
- 如需信创支持(国产CPU/OS),选择 ALinux 3(已通过麒麟、统信UOS生态认证,原生支持鲲鹏920、海光Hygon、飞腾FT-2000+等)
- 迁移 CentOS 用户:参考阿里云官方《CentOS 迁移至 Alibaba Cloud Linux 指南》(提供自动化迁移工具 aliyun-migration-tool)
🔍 总结一句话:
放弃 CentOS,直接选用 Alibaba Cloud Linux(优先 AL3),这是阿里云最安全、最稳定、最优化、且完全免费的首选方案。
如需我帮你生成迁移检查清单、内核参数调优建议,或对比 ALinux 3 vs Rocky 9 的具体 benchmark 数据,欢迎继续提问! 😊
云计算CLOUD